【计算机类职业资格】二级VISUAL+FOXPRO笔试-4及答案解析.doc
《【计算机类职业资格】二级VISUAL+FOXPRO笔试-4及答案解析.doc》由会员分享,可在线阅读,更多相关《【计算机类职业资格】二级VISUAL+FOXPRO笔试-4及答案解析.doc(15页珍藏版)》请在麦多课文档分享上搜索。
1、二级 VISUAL+FOXPRO 笔试-4 及答案解析(总分:100.00,做题时间:90 分钟)一、选择题(总题数:35,分数:70.00)1.算法指的是_。(分数:2.00)A.计算机程序B.解决问题的计算方法C.排序算法D.解题方案的准确而完整的描述2.某线性表采用顺序存储结构,每个元素占 4 个存储单元,首地址为 200,则第 12 个元素的存储地址为_。(分数:2.00)A.248B.247C.246D.2443.下列关于队列的叙述中正确的是_。(分数:2.00)A.在队列中只能插入数据B.在队列中只能删除数据C.队列是先进先出的线性表D.队列是先进后出的线性表4.一棵有 16 节点
2、的完全二叉树,按从上到下、从左至右的顺序给节点编号,则对于编号为 7 的节点 X,它的父节点及右子节点的编号分别为_。(分数:2.00)A.2,14B.2,15C.3,14D.3,155.对序列(7,19,24,13,31,8,82,18,44,63,5,29)进行一趟排序后得到的结果如下:(7,18,24, 13,5,8,82,19,44,63,31,29),则可以认为使用的排序方法是_。(分数:2.00)A.希尔排序B.插入排序C.快速排序D.选择排序6.下列关于结构化程序设计原则和方法的描述,错误的是_。(分数:2.00)A.选用的控制结构只准许有一个入口和一个出口B.复杂结构应该用嵌套
3、的基本控制结构进行组合嵌套来实现C.不允许使用 GOTO 语句D.语言中所没有的控制结构,应该采用前后一致的方法来模拟7.下列工具中,为需求分析常用工具的是_。(分数:2.00)A.PADB.PFDC.N-SD.DFD8.在下列有关测试的论述中,错误的是_。(分数:2.00)A.证明错误存在B.证明错误不存在C.发现程序的错误D.提供诊断信息9.下面列出的条目中,_是数据库技术的主要特点。 数据的结构化 数据的冗余度小 较高的数据独立性 程序的标准化(分数:2.00)A.、和B.和C.、和D.都是10.将 E-R 图转换到关系模式时,实体与联系都可以表示成_。(分数:2.00)A.属性B.关系
4、C键D域11.打开一个已有项目文件的命令是_。(分数:2.00)A.OPEN PROJECTB.MODIFY PROJECTC.USE PROJECTD.EDIT PROJECT12.数据库系统的构成为数据库、计算机硬件系统、用户和_。(分数:2.00)A.操作系统B.文件系统C.数据集合D.数据库管理系统13.关系数据库系统中所使用的数据结构是_。(分数:2.00)A树B图C.表格D.二维表14.DBAS 指的是_。(分数:2.00)A.数据库管理系统B.数据库系统C.数据库应用系统D.操作系统15.Visual FoxPro6.0 数据库系统是_。(分数:2.00)A.网状模型B.层次模型
5、C.关系模型D.链状模型16.对于学生关系 S(S#,SN,AGE,SEX),写一条规则,把其中的 AGE 属性限制在 1530 之间,则这条规则属于_。(分数:2.00)A.实体完整性规则B.参照完整性规则C.用户定义的完整性规则D.不属于以上任何一种规则17.要启动 Visual FoxPro 的向导,可以_。(分数:2.00)A.打开新建对话框B.单击工具栏上的“向导”图标按钮C.从“工具”菜单中选择“向导”D.以上方法都可以18.“项目管理器”的“数据”选项卡用于显示和管理_。(分数:2.00)A.数据库、自由表和查询B.数据库、视图和查询C.数据库、自由表、查询和视图D.数据库、表单
6、和查询19.在下面的 Visual FoxPro 表达式中,不正确的是_。(分数:2.00)A.2001-05-0110:10:10AM-10B.2001-05-01)-DATE()C.2001-05-0110:10:10AM+DATE()D.2001-05-0110:10:10AM+100020.下列表达式中,结果为“计算机等级考试”的表达式为_。(分数:2.00)A.“计算机”|“等级考试”;B.“计算机”&“等级考试”C.“计算机”and“等级考试”D.“计算机”+“等级考试”21.Visual FoxPro 参照完整性规则不包括_。(分数:2.00)A.更新规则B.删除规则C.查询规则
7、D.插入规则22.在 Visual FoxPro 中,使用 AVERAGE 命令时,表文件需要_。(分数:2.00)A.排序B.建立索引C.排序或建立索引D.都不需要23.创建两个具有“一对多”关系的表之间的关联,应当_。(分数:2.00)A.通过纽带表B.通过某个同名字段C.通过某个索引的同名字段D.通过主索引字段和不同字段24.下列命令中,修改库文件结构的命令是_。(分数:2.00)A.MODIFY FILEB.MODIFY COMMANDC.MODIFY STRUCTURED.CREATE STRUCTURE25.建立一个库文件结构,库中有姓名字段(Char 型,6 字节)、出生年月字段
8、(Date 型)和婚否字段(Logic型),则该库中总的字段宽度是_。(分数:2.00)A.15B.16C.17D.1826.在 SQL 语句中,表达式“工资 BETWEEN 1220 AND 1250”的含义是_。(分数:2.00)A.工资1220 AND 工资1250B.工资1220 OR 工资1250C.工资=1220 AND 工资=1250D.工资=1220 OR 工资=125027.SQL SELECT 语句完成的是_。(分数:2.00)A.选择操作B.查询操作C.修改操作D.连接操作28.DELETE FROM S WHERE 年龄60 语句的功能是_。(分数:2.00)A.从 S
9、 表中彻底删除年龄大于 60 岁的记录B.S 表中年龄大于 60 岁的记录被加上删除标记C.删除 S 表D.删除 S 表的年龄列29.SQL 的基本表创建语句中实现参照完整性规则使用_。(分数:2.00)A.主键子句B.外键子句C.检查子句D.NOT NULL30.关于 Insert 语句描述正确的是_。(分数:2.00)A.可以向表中插入若干条记录B.在表中任何位置插入一条记录C.在表尾插入一条记录D.在表头插入一条记录31.若用如下的 SQL 语句创建一个 student 表: CREATE TABLE student( NO C(4)NOT NULL, NAME C(8)NOT NULL
10、, SEX C(2), AGE N(2) ) 可以插入到 student 表中的是_。(分数:2.00)A.(“1031“,“曾华“,男,23)B.(“1031“,“曾华“,NULL,NULL)C.(NULL,“曾华“,“男“,“23“)D.(“1031“,NULL,“男“,23)32.下列说法中正确的是_。(分数:2.00)A.视图文件的扩展名是.vcxB.查询文件中保存的是查询的结果C.查询设计器本质上是 Select-SQL 命令的可视化设计方法D.查询是基于表且可更新的数据集合33.以下程序运行后,y 结果为_。 x=1.5 do case case x2 y=2 case x1 y=
11、1 endcase return(分数:2.00)A.1B.2C.0D.语法错误34.建立表单的命令是_。(分数:2.00)A.Create FormB.Start FormC.New FormD.Begin Form35.表单的 Caption 属性用于_。(分数:2.00)A.指定表单执行的程序B.指定表单的标题C.指定表单是否可用D.指定表单是否可见二、填空题(总题数:12,分数:30.00)36.如图所示的二叉树,若按后序遍历,则其输出序列为 1。 (分数:2.00)37.在长度为 n 的线性表中顺序查找元素 x 时,查找成功的平均查找长度为 1。 (分数:2.00)38.在面向对象方
12、法中,一个对象请求另一个对象为其服务是通过发送 1 来完成的。 (分数:2.00)39.软件开发环境是全面支持软件开发全过程的 1 集合。 (分数:2.00)40.数据库的 1 给出了数据库物理存储结构与物理存取方法。 (分数:2.00)41.设计报表通常包括两部分内容; 1 和布局。 (分数:2.00)42.设有如下关系表 R: R(NO,NAME,SEX,AGE,CLASS) 主关键字是 NO,其中 NO 为学号,NAME 为姓名,SEX 为性别,AGE 为年龄,CLASS 为班号。写出实现下列功能的 SQL 语句。 插入“95031”班学号为 30,姓名为“郑和”的学生记录: 1。 (分
13、数:2.00)43.SQL 支持集合的并运算,运算符是 1。 (分数:2.00)44.TIME()的返回值的数据类型是 1 类型。 (分数:2.00)45.在定义字段有效性规则中,在规则框中输入的表达式的类型是 1。 (分数:2.00)设有图书管理数据库: 图书(总编号 C(6),分类号 C(8),书名 C(16),作者 C(6),出版单位 C(20),单价 N(6,2) 读者(借书证号 C(4),单位 C(8),姓名 C(6),性别 C(2),职称 C(6),地址 C(20) 借阅(借书证号 C(4),总编号 C(6),借书日期 D(8) 检索书价在 1525 元(含 15 元和 25 元)
14、之间的图书的书名、作者、书价和分类号,结果按分类号升序排序。 SELECT 书名,作者,单价,分类号 FROM 图书; WHERE 11 ; ORDER BY 12 ;(分数:4.00)设有图书管理数据库: 图书(总编号 C(6),分类号 C(8),书名 C(16),作者 C(6),出版单位 C(20),单价 N(6,2) 读者(借书证号 C(4),单位 C(8),姓名 C(6),性别 C(2),职称 C(6),地址 C(20) 借阅(借书证号 C(4),总编号 C(6),借书日期 D(8) 对于图书管理数据库,要查询只借阅了一本图书的读者姓名和职称,请对下面的 SQL 语句填空: SELEC
15、T 姓名,职称 FROM 图书管理!读者; WHERE 借书证号 GROUPBY (分数:6.00)二级 VISUAL+FOXPRO 笔试-4 答案解析(总分:100.00,做题时间:90 分钟)一、选择题(总题数:35,分数:70.00)1.算法指的是_。(分数:2.00)A.计算机程序B.解决问题的计算方法C.排序算法D.解题方案的准确而完整的描述 解析:解析 算法是指解题方案的准确而完整的描述。算法不等于程序,也不等于计算方法,更不是排序算法。2.某线性表采用顺序存储结构,每个元素占 4 个存储单元,首地址为 200,则第 12 个元素的存储地址为_。(分数:2.00)A.248B.24
16、7C.246D.244 解析:解析 设线性表中的第一个数据元素的存储地址(指第一个字节的地址,即首地址)为 ADR(a 1 ),每个数据元素占 k 字节,则线性表中第 i 个元素在计算机存储空间的存储地址为 ADR(a i )ADR(a 1 )+(i-1)k 因此,ADR(a 12 )200+(12-1)4244。3.下列关于队列的叙述中正确的是_。(分数:2.00)A.在队列中只能插入数据B.在队列中只能删除数据C.队列是先进先出的线性表 D.队列是先进后出的线性表解析:解析 队列是限定只能在表的一端进行插入和在另一端进行删除操作的线性表。队列的操作是按“先进先出”的原则进行的,因此队列又称
17、为先进先出或后进后出线性表。4.一棵有 16 节点的完全二叉树,按从上到下、从左至右的顺序给节点编号,则对于编号为 7 的节点 X,它的父节点及右子节点的编号分别为_。(分数:2.00)A.2,14B.2,15 C.3,14D.3,15解析:解析 根据完全二叉树性质,按从上到下、从左至右给节点编号,若 k1,则父节点编号为INT(k/2),所以第 7 号节点的父节点的编号是 3。若 2kn,则编号为 k 的左子节点编号为 2k;否则该节点无左子节点(显然也没有右子节点)。若 2k+1n,则编号为 k 的右子节点编号为 2A+1;否则该节点无右子节点。因此编号为 7 的节点的右子节点的编号为 1
18、5。5.对序列(7,19,24,13,31,8,82,18,44,63,5,29)进行一趟排序后得到的结果如下:(7,18,24, 13,5,8,82,19,44,63,31,29),则可以认为使用的排序方法是_。(分数:2.00)A.希尔排序 B.插入排序C.快速排序D.选择排序解析:解析 希尔排序法的基本思想是:先将整个待排元素序列分割成若干个子序列(由相隔某个增量 h的元素组成)分别进行直接插入排序,待整个序列中的元素基本有序(增量足够小)时,再对全体元素进行一次直接插入排序。在本题中,增量 h 为 6。6.下列关于结构化程序设计原则和方法的描述,错误的是_。(分数:2.00)A.选用的
19、控制结构只准许有一个入口和一个出口B.复杂结构应该用嵌套的基本控制结构进行组合嵌套来实现C.不允许使用 GOTO 语句 D.语言中所没有的控制结构,应该采用前后一致的方法来模拟解析:解析 尽量避免使用 GOTO 语句是结构化程序设计原则和方法之一,但不是绝对不允许使用 GOTO语句。例如,在不使用 GOTO 语句会使功能模糊的情况下,或在使用 GOTO 语句可以改善而不是损害程序可读性的情况下,都可以使用 GOTO 语句。因此选项 C 是答案。7.下列工具中,为需求分析常用工具的是_。(分数:2.00)A.PADB.PFDC.N-SD.DFD 解析:解析 需求分析的常用工具有 DFD(数据流图
20、)、数据字典、判定树和判定表。PAD(问题分析图)、PFD(程序流程图)、N-S(盒式图)都是详细设计的常用工具,不是需求分析工具。8.在下列有关测试的论述中,错误的是_。(分数:2.00)A.证明错误存在B.证明错误不存在C.发现程序的错误 D.提供诊断信息解析:解析 软件测试是为了尽可能多地发现程序中的错误,尤其是发现至今尚未发现的错误。9.下面列出的条目中,_是数据库技术的主要特点。 数据的结构化 数据的冗余度小 较高的数据独立性 程序的标准化(分数:2.00)A.、和 B.和C.、和D.都是解析:解析 数据库技术的主要特点有:数据的集成性;数据的高共享性与低冗余性;数据独立性。其中数据
21、的结构化是数据的集成性的表现之一,因此选项 A 是正确答案。程序的标准化不是数据库技术的主要特点。10.将 E-R 图转换到关系模式时,实体与联系都可以表示成_。(分数:2.00)A.属性B.关系 C键D域解析:解析 将 E-R 图转换成指定 RDBMS 中的关系模式是数据库逻辑设计的主要工作。从 E-R 图到关系模式的转换是比较直接的,实体与联系都可以表示成关系。11.打开一个已有项目文件的命令是_。(分数:2.00)A.OPEN PROJECTB.MODIFY PROJECT C.USE PROJECTD.EDIT PROJECT解析:解析 Visual FoxPro 中打开一个已存在的项
22、目的命令是 Modify Pro-ject文件名|?,当用?时,将会打开一个文件对话框。12.数据库系统的构成为数据库、计算机硬件系统、用户和_。(分数:2.00)A.操作系统B.文件系统C.数据集合D.数据库管理系统 解析:解析 数据库系统的构成包含五个部分:数据库、计算机硬件系统、用户、数据库管理员和数据库管理系统,其中数据库管理系统通常称为 DBMS,是数据库系统中最重要的部分。数据库管理系统可以对数据库的建立、使用和维护进行管理。13.关系数据库系统中所使用的数据结构是_。(分数:2.00)A树B图C.表格D.二维表 解析:解析 在关系型数据库系统中,所有的数据都采用二维表的结构来表示
23、,通常将这些二维表称为关系。在关系型数据库中,每一个关系都是一个二维表,无论实体本身还是实体间的关系均用“关系”的二维表来表示。14.DBAS 指的是_。(分数:2.00)A.数据库管理系统B.数据库系统C.数据库应用系统 D.操作系统解析:解析 DBAS 是指数据库应用系统,DBMS 是指数据库管理系统,DS 是指数据库系统,操作系统通常用 OS 表示。DBMS 可以对数据库的建立、使用和维护进行管理,是数据库系统中最重要的部分。15.Visual FoxPro6.0 数据库系统是_。(分数:2.00)A.网状模型B.层次模型C.关系模型 D.链状模型解析:解析 为了反映事物本身及事物之间的
- 1.请仔细阅读文档,确保文档完整性,对于不预览、不比对内容而直接下载带来的问题本站不予受理。
- 2.下载的文档,不会出现我们的网址水印。
- 3、该文档所得收入(下载+内容+预览)归上传者、原创作者;如果您是本文档原作者,请点此认领!既往收益都归您。
下载文档到电脑,查找使用更方便
5000 积分 0人已下载
下载 | 加入VIP,交流精品资源 |
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 计算机 职业资格 二级 VISUALFOXPRO 笔试 答案 解析 DOC
